> >With the PVR-350 at about $160 these days, to me .. that's like buying
> >a ~$100 TV-out card, vs $40-50 for a cheapo TV-out vid card.
> >  
> >
> Not to mention you get more from the cheapo TV-out vid card:  OpenGL, 
> ability to do resolutions greater than standard definition, XvMC support 
> (which is very nice for HDTV), VGA/DVI output, progressive output, ....  
> Of course, XvMC assumes you buy an NVIDIA (since ATI's drivers /still/ 
> don't support XvMC)...

In fairness I'd think the 350 is about the only way to get s-video truly
correct.  Of course if you don't need s-video then yes, the 350 would
seem silly to me...
